§ 1154 — Procedure for adoption of official map

Delaware·Title 9·Part New Castle County·Ch. 11 COUNTY EXECUTIVE AND COUNTY COUNCIL·Subch. County Council
(a)At the time of the presentation of the proposed official map or amendments thereto, an ordinance shall be introduced into the County Council for adoption of such map or amendment thereto.
(b)Not less than 30 days prior to the adoption of the ordinance, the County Council shall have given notice to the owner of any property affected by any line of a proposed street or any change in the line of any existing street. Such notice shall be by registered mail to the owner of record at the owner’s last known address and by publication in a newspaper of general circulation in the County.
